About The Event
Kaleidoscopia is a visual meditation of vibrant color and evolving patterns that effervesce through the image concoctions of artists Brielle Lefebvre and Jason Breeden. At once approachable and open for deeper interpretation, the images could be described as a collaboration between the conscious and the subconscious, or between the layered symbolism of our micro and macro cosmic worlds. The lens of awareness moves inward and out, capturing moments in time, in nature, and within ourselves.
Each piece of their work is a portal - fluid, fractal, and alive - where perception is in constant flux. What first appears ornamental reveals deeper systems of meaning, echoing organic growth, decay, and rebirth. Through this ever-shifting interplay of color and form, Kaleidoscopia invites viewers to engage with the rhythms of the universe and the quiet revolutions occurring within.
